Sulfotools GmbH
Sulfotools bietet ein nachhaltiges und kostensparendes Verfahren für die Herstellung von Peptiden an: Die Clean Peptide Technology (CPT). Mit diesem neuen Verfahren können bisher benötigte organische Lösungsmittel in der Peptidproduktion vollständig durch Wasser ersetzt werden. Zusätzlich umfasst die CPT ein Abwasseraufbereitungskonzept, eine alternative Produktaufreinigung und eine Echtzeitüberwachung des Reaktionsfortschrittes.
